web-dev-qa-db-ja.com

私のphpのインストールパスはどこですか

私はcentosを使用していて、phpのインストールパスがどこにあるかを調べる必要があります。それを見つけるために使用できるコマンドはありますか?ありがとう

14
user50946

新しいtest.phpファイルを作成し、このコードを挿入することをお勧めします。

<?php
phpinfo();
?>

次に、ブラウザでtest.phpを参照します。これにより、phpに関する多くの情報が得られます。

Rpm経由でインストールした場合も試してください

 rpm -ql php

または

 find / -name php.ini
15
pablo

「どのphp」のバイナリがおそらく機能するかについて話している場合、インストールパスの意味がわかりません。

拡張機能のインストールディレクトリのようなものを参照していて、PHPがRPMでインストールされていると想定している場合は、「yum install php-devel」を実行してphp-configコマンドを取得します。オプションなしで実行して、知っているすべてのリストを取得することも、特定の情報のみを要求することもできます。以下に、状況に応じて役立つ情報をいくつか示します。

php-config --php-binary
php-config --extension-dir
php-config --include-dir

また、コマンドラインで「php -i」を実行して、phpinfoの出力を取得してみてください。

6
Mark McKinstry

このコマンドを使用することもできます

php -i | grep "Loaded Configuration File"
1
Drake

私のインストールは

/etc/php.d/

そして

/usr/include/php

しかし、あなたが何を成し遂げようとしているのかよくわかりません

0
Bart De Vos